Director of Product role focused on defining and driving product vision for Frame.io, a video collaboration platform. The role emphasizes creating new product experiences in ambiguous, 0->1 environments, leveraging AI as a core building material rather than just a feature. It requires rapid prototyping, customer obsession, and leading product strategy and execution for key product areas, ultimately shipping AI-powered creative collaboration products.
